Biography
Angelo Mosca Jr. is a Canadian-American former professional wrestler who was active during the 1980s. The son of legendary wrestler Angelo Mosca, he debuted in 1982 after being trained by his father. He competed in Jim Crockett Promotions, Championship Wrestling from Florida, and the WWF. In 1984, he became a three-time NWA Mid-Atlantic Heavyweight Champion and also won the NWA Canadian Heavyweight Championship. In the WWF, he mainly appeared at Canadian events, managed by his father. He retired from wrestling in 1988. His father passed away in 2021.
